/*
THEME NAME: Diurnal-Modified by JMBara for CODEMUSE.NET
THEME URI: http://ntuat.wordpress.com/
DESCRIPTION: This flexible 5-in-1 theme changes according to the time of day
VERSION: 1.0
AUTHOR: Carolyn Smith (original) / JMBara (modified)
AUTHOR URI: http://not-that-ugly.co.uk/
TEMPLATE: sandbox
*/
/* final .. a little bit more comntrast ...
/* LIGHT GREY: site none ... blog 95% f2f2f2
/* MED GREY: site ccc blog 90% e5e5e5 <-- light tab
/* DARK GREY: site 999 ... blog 85% d9d9d9
/* tabs ... 80% CCCCCC <--- dark tab


/* use any structure in /sandbox-layouts; more details in the readme*/
@import url('../sandbox/sandbox-layouts/2c-r.css'); 

/* links to time-specific stylesheets <--- consolidated by JMB in one file: codemuse/style.css */
@import url('codemuse/style.css');
/* =========================================================================================== */
/* CODEMUSE uses only one style */

/* JMB body font: black */
body {font: 0.75em verdana, helvetica, arial, sans-serif;
margin:0;
padding:0;
color:#000} /* this last color if font */

/* this is the color of the frame around the main area (left column) */
#container {background:#e5e5e5}

/* content surrounds the whole left collumn */
#content {padding:10px 10px 10px 10px} /* was 0 10px 0 10px ... top right bot left */

/* header: this should match the height of the picture */
#header {height:72px;}

/* this controls the floating title CODEMUSE */
#header h1 {font:1.0em 'century gothic', futura, sans-serif;
margin:0;
padding: 0 10px 0 10px;}

/* This is the second header line.  I increased the top padding here Top ... Left */
#blog-description {font:1.4em verdana, helvetica, arial, sans-serif; padding:26px 10px 0px 10px; text-align:right;
color:#ff8100}

.skip-link {display:none}



/* prev/next links */
.navigation {margin:1em;
text-align:center;
width:95%;
height:1em}

.nav-previous {float:left;
text-align:left;
width:45%}

.nav-next {float:right;
text-align:right;
width:45%}

.nav-previous a {padding-left:20px;
background:url(leftarrow.gif) center left no-repeat;}

.nav-next a {padding-right:20px;
background:url(rightarrow.gif) center right no-repeat;}

span.meta-nav {display:none}


/* page navigation */
#menu ul li {
margin:0;
padding:4;
display:inline;
font:1.2em 'century gothic', futura, sans-serif;
font-weight: bold} /* color did not do anything here */

#menu ul li ul {margin:0;
display:inline;
font-size:0.8em;
} /* color did not do anything here */

#menu ul li a {
padding: 3px 20px 0px 10px;
letter-spacing:0.05em;
} /* color works here! */


/* sidebar stuff ----------------------------------------------------------------------- */
/* JMB background of right column around widgets: light grey */
.sidebar {margin:0;
padding:0 10px 10px 10px;
background:#000}

/* JMB Arial font */
.sidebar h3, .comments h3, #respond h3 {letter-spacing:0.05em;
margin:0;
padding:2px 10px 2px 10px; /* first number is Top padding inside Title bar */
font: 1.2em verdana, helvetica, arial, sans-serif}

#menu ul, .sidebar ul {list-style:none;
margin:0;
padding:0}

/* JMB widget border dark grey */
.widget, .sidebar li.linkcat { /*border:1px #0f0 solid; */
margin-bottom:1em}

/* JMB sidebar title background dark grey */
.sidebar ul li, #wp-calendar caption {background:#d9d9d9}
/*.sidebar ul li, #wp-calendar caption {background:#d9d9d9 url(greybk.png) top left repeat-x;
border-bottom:1px #d9d9d9 solid;}*/

/* JMB sidebar title bottom dark grey */
/* .sidebar h3 {border-bottom:1px #00f solid} JMB note needed */

/* JMB sidebar body background */
.sidebar ul li ul li, .sidebar ul li div {background:#e5e5e5;
border-right:1px  #d9d9d9 solid;
border-left:1px  #d9d9d9 solid;
border-bottom:1px #d9d9d9 solid;
padding:2px 10px 2px 10px}

.sidebar ul li ul li ul li {background:#f2f2f2;
border:1px  #d9d9d9 solid; /* this does not appear so far */
padding-left:20px;
background:url(rightarrow.gif) center left no-repeat;}



/* posts & comments ------------------------------------------------- */
.post, body.page div.hentry, .comment, .trackback, .pingback {border:1px #d9d9d9 solid;
margin:2px 0 30px 0} /* was 10 0px 10 0px ... top right bot left */

.entry-title {letter-spacing:0.05em; color: #990000;
margin: 0;
background:#d9d9d9;
padding:2px 10px 0px 10px;
font: 1.6em 'century gothic', futura, sans-serif;
font-weight: bold}

.comment-author {letter-spacing:0.05em;
margin: 0;
background:#d9d9d9;
padding:2px 10px 0px 10px;
font: 1.2em 'century gothic', futura, sans-serif}

abbr.published {border:0}

.entry-date, .comment-meta, #trackbacks-list div.comment-author  {
text-transform:uppercase;
font-size:0.7em;
margin:0;
background:#d9d9d9; 
padding:0px 10px 5px 10px;}

.entry-date {background:#d9d9d9 padding-left:20px}


#trackbacks-list div.comment-author {font-family: verdana, helvetica, arial, sans-serif;
border-bottom:1px #f2f2f2 solid;
letter-spacing:0em;
padding-top:5px}

/* .comment-meta {border-bottom:1px #c0c solid} ... not needed */

/* this only refers to the paragraph itself; it leaves uncolored the top and bottom */
.comment p, #trackbacks-list p {padding:0px 10px 0px 10px; background:#e5e5e5}

/* this is the content box (middle box) of the Entry boxes */
.entry-content {line-height:1.4em;
padding:2px 10px 2px 10px;;
background:#f2f2f2;
border-top:1px #e5e5e5 solid}

.entry-meta {
clear:both;
background:#d9d9d9;
border-top:1px #e5e5e5 solid;
padding:2px 10px 2px 10px}

/*.meta-sep {padding-left:18px; color:#d9d9d9} */

li.bypostauthor div.comment-author {background:#d9d9d9}


/* forms ------------------------------------------------------------------------------- */
input, textarea { background:#fff; /* this only impacts the search box and the comment box */
border:1px #f2f2f2 solid;
color:#000;
font:1em verdana, helvetica, arial, sans-serif;
overflow:auto}

#commentform #submit {margin:10px 0 10px 0; color:#000}

#searchform div{background:#f2f2f2; margin:0}

#searchform submit {color:#000}


/* calendar ------------------------------------------------------------------------------- */
#calendar h3 {display:none}

div#calendar_wrap {padding:0; background:#d9d9d9}

#wp-calendar {width:100%; background:#f2f2f2}

#wp-calendar caption {font:1.4em 'century gothic', futura, sans-serif;
margin:0;
padding: 2px 0px 2px 20px;
text-align:left}

#wp-calendar td {text-align:center;
border:#e5e5e5 1px solid;
background:#d9d9d9}

#wp-calendar tfoot td {
background:#f2f2f2;
border:0}

#wp-calendar td.pad {border:0;
background:#f2f2f2}

td#today {
background:#f2f2f2;
border:#d9d9d9 1px solid}


/* image handling ---------------------------------------------------------------------- */
#content img {max-width:98%}

#content, .sidebar {overflow:hidden}

a img {border:0}

.alignright {
float:right;
margin:5px}

.alignleft {
float:left;
margin:5px}

.center {
margin:auto;
display:block}


/* getting asides to LOOK like asides --------------------------------------------------- */
body.home div.category-asides {
margin:20px 0px 20px 0px;
padding:5px 10px 5px 10px}

body.home div.category-asides *{display:inline}

body.home div.category-asides .entry-content {border:0;
font-size:1em;
line-height:1.5em;
padding:0}

body.home div.category-asides div.entry-meta {background:#f2f2f2;
margin:0;
border:0}

body.home div.category-asides .entry-title, 
body.home div.category-asides .entry-date,
body.home div.category-asides .author, 
body.home div.category-asides .meta-sep,
body.home div.category-asides .cat-links    
{display:none}


/* html elements ------------------------------------------------------------ */

a {text-decoration:none}

blockquote {border:1px #e5e5e5 solid;
padding:2px}

/* JMB put CODEMUSE header to right */
h1 {text-align:right}

h2 {font: 1.6em 'century gothic', futura, sans-serif;
margin:10px 0 -10px 0}

.hentry ul {list-style-image:url(rightarrow.gif)}

#footer {
background:#000;
text-align:center;
padding:10px 0 10px 0}















